I would like to ask everyone how a 20% methane content in the air is achieved

2020-01-18View Original

Thread Content

The explosive limit of methane in air is 5-15%, while in oxygen it is around 8-55%. Currently, I have oxygen, nitrogen, and methane available; these three gases need to be filled into gas cylinders with a methane concentration of 20% and a pressure of 10 Mpa. The calculations show: 20% methane, 109.1 grams; 16.8% oxygen, 182.8 grams; 63.2% nitrogen, 602 grams. How can one avoid the risk of explosion?
